Where can you join Freemason in Kenya?
In Kenya, individuals interested in joining the Freemasons can do so through the United Grand Lodge of England District Grand Lodge of East Africa, which oversees Freemasonry in Kenya. Prospective members can reach out to local lodges or contact the District Grand Lodge directly for information on membership requirements and initiation processes. It is important to note that Freemasonry is a fraternal organization with specific membership criteria and initiation rituals.

What is the Kikuyu word for the English word money?
The Kikuyu word for the English word "money" is "mathaa." In the Kikuyu language, "mathaa" is used to refer to currency, wealth, or any form of financial resources. It plays a significant role in the economic and social interactions within the Kikuyu community.

How many people per square km in Kenya?
The majority of Kenya's population is black African. There are also small numbers of Asians, Europeans, and Arabs. The black Africans are divided into more than 30 ethnic groups, with the largest being the Bantu-speaking Kikuyu, Luhya, and Kamba, the Nilotic-speaking Luo, and the Paranilotic-speaking Kalenjin. A 1995 estimation of Kenya's population was 27,885,000. The overall population density is about 48 people per square kilometer. At the time of this estimate, the population was increasing at a rate of 3.2 percent annually, among the fastest rates in the world.
Kenya has a population of 38.7 million, according to the results from the 2010 census.

What is a traditional sport in Kenya?
When you mention sports and Kenya, the large number of world class distance runners immediately comes to mind. Kenyans have traditionally performed well in international track competitions. Football (soccer) is played throughout the country from small villages to large cities. Tourists have a choice of sporting activities ranging from hiking to golf. Hiking is popular in the mountain regions, with guided tours available. Walking safaris offer a change from the usual game drive. Because of the potential dangers of walking in some backcountry areas, don't try this without a guide. Golf is popular in the Nairobi area, with six 18 hole courses. Other courses are located in the Rift Valley and Central Highlands.
In the coastal areas fishing is very popular. Deep sea sport fishing season runs from August to May, with assisted day trips for hire. Qualified divers can enjoy the reefs off Mombasa, with the season running from April to October. Snorkeling equipment is available at most of the coastal hotels.

How is the government in Kenya run?
Kenya operates as a presidential representative democratic republic. The President is both the head of state and government, and is elected for a maximum of two five-year terms. The government is structured into three branches: the executive, legislative, and judiciary.
